

Craving a quick, flavorful dinner that’s better than takeout? This Easy Garlic Chicken Stir-Fry is packed with tender chicken, crisp veggies, and a bold, garlicky sauce that hits all the right notes. It’s fast, healthy-ish, and perfect for busy weeknights! 🍽️
📝 Ingredients:
- 1 lb boneless, skinless chicken breast, thinly sliced
- 2 tablespoons vegetable or sesame oil
- 3–4 cups mixed stir-fry vegetables (like bell peppers, broccoli, carrots, snap peas)
- 4 cloves garlic, minced
- 1/4 cup soy sauce
- 2 tablespoons honey
- 1 tablespoon cornstarch
- 1/4 cup water
- 1 teaspoon ground ginger (optional)
- Salt & pepper to taste
- Cooked white rice, for serving
- Optional: sesame seeds & chopped green onions for garnish
👩🍳 Directions:
- In a small bowl, whisk together soy sauce, honey, water, cornstarch, and ground ginger (if using). Set aside.
- Heat oil in a large skillet or wok over medium-high heat.
- Add sliced chicken, season with salt and pepper, and cook until browned and cooked through (about 5–7 minutes). Remove from pan and set aside.
- In the same pan, add a bit more oil if needed and stir-fry your veggies until just tender but still crisp (about 4–5 minutes).
- Add garlic and cook for 1 more minute, stirring constantly to avoid burning.
- Return chicken to the pan, pour in the sauce, and stir everything together.
- Cook for another 2–3 minutes until the sauce thickens and everything is well coated.
- Serve hot over rice and garnish with sesame seeds or green onions if desired.
💡 Tips & Serving Ideas:
- Use pre-cut frozen stir-fry veggies to save time 🕒
- Add crushed red pepper flakes or sriracha for a spicy kick 🌶️
- Great with noodles too — just toss them in at the end!
